I really want one as a pet! Are they loyal? Do they make messes? Scare away burglars? Fun fact: there was a load of tardigrades on the Israeli attempted unmanned lunar landing. No humans but a load of live tardigrades. It was almost a perfect landing until the retro rocket failed to slow its final descent. It crashed at about 200 mph. The tardigrades may have survived and can tolerate vacuum and dessication almost indefinitely. Probably radiation, not so much, but they may still be partly shielded in the wreck.
